Gather 'round cubs and listen well!
There once was a proud warrior of Clan Ghost Bear who challenged the Jarl of the FRR, and leader of the ISENGRIM, to single bloody combat.
The Jarl, a proud and grizzled warrior, known for accepting all challengers and putting everything on the line only agreed too eagerly. For the Jarl rejoiced in sating the War-God Oðinn's hunger for sacrifice and gore.
And so the Jarl waited for the Ghost Bear Warrior.
He waited and waited and even attempted to publicly shame the Warrior into finally showing up. But the warrior did not come and he did not respond and the glory of Clan Ghost Bear began to wane.
Yet, even as the Bear's honor seemed to falter, another stepped up to take the shamed-warrior's place.
Galaxy Commander Jep Jorgensson of the famed 12th Bear Guards roared his refusal for derision to befall his beloved Clan. Though the skilled Galaxy Commander had no bone to pick, no personal stake in the matter, he answered the challenge to ritual combat and proved the merit of his Bloodline; adding quality to his own future gift-take by defending his Clan's sacred honor.
The long time leader of the 12th Bear Guards was no stranger to combat and was more then willing to prove his own great strength to the obnoxious Faux-Viking, the so-called Jarl whom all, the Galaxy Commander assumed, wished would shut up.
The battle was bargained, the rites and observances seen to; there was nothing left but to fight.
And so on one warm summer evening within the confines of the grey Steiner Coliseum Galaxy Commander Jep Jorgensson and Dane Jarl fought a Trial/Holmgang.
Thrice their mechs clashed! Blow for blow. Laser for laser. Blasting away the idle trappings of the foolish Steiner arena as their own molten mechs burned around them. Components burst, appendages collapsed, and honor bloomed.
First! They fought Nova against Nova! The Jarl using his own hard-won Clan tech wielded ER Small Lasers against the Galaxy Commander's ER Medium Lasers.
Second! The Jarl brought his Sky-Hopper, his favorite Griffin with more jump jets than sense. The Galaxy Commander surprised the Jarl with a flame Nova who clearly had seen more than a few mechs burn beneath its savage inferno. Perhaps had the Jarl remained in his hot Nova from the previous fight the battle would gone in the Galaxy Commander's favor, but the SRM's were too cool and the flames could not keep the Griffin down.
Third! The Galaxy Commander again changed tactics and took a quick Viper with Large lasers. The Jarl stuck with his Sky-Hopping Griffin and chased the kiting Viper all over the map. Though he took great damage in the pursuit, eventually the Viper was chased down and dispatched with a sour legging.
Though The Galaxy Commander fought ably, with great cunning, the Jarl found himself victorious each time.
When the dust settled,
the smoke cleared
and fusion cores cooled
the 12th Bear Guard leader laid low in battle, but raised high in regard. Let the songs sung in the FRR worlds remember clearly the bravery of the great Jep Jorgensson, who proudly defended the honor of his Clan.
But the story does not end there! For the the Clan Warrior, once thought so cowardly, resurfaced and promised to properly meet the challenge on the first Thursday of August! And so now the true contest can occur!
The Jarl eagerly awaits his next opponent.
